Campion gets new principal
published: Friday | January 13, 2006

GRACE BASTON, former principal of Alpha Academy and acting head of the Humanities Division at the University of Technology, is the new principal of Campion College.

Mrs. Baston, who took up office last week, replaced Radley Reid, who retired at the end of December.

The new principal has given long and distinguished service to education. She started out on the teaching staff at Alpha in 1983 and worked her way through the ranks to principal.

A graduate of Alpha, Mrs. Baston holds a bachelor's degree in theology and Spanish, a diploma in Education from the University of the West Indies, and a master's degree in philosophy and education from Columbia University.

"I am very aware of the rich heritage that this school has, and so this is an honour to serve here," she told The Gleaner yesterday.

Mrs. Baston said her aim will be to maintain the academic performance of students, preserve the school spirit and broaden the sports programmes.
